EDHEC Business School

France

Programme

BBA / Bachelor in Business Administration

Multi country tracks

Global BBA across three countries: Year 1 in Nice, Year 2 at UCLA Extension in Los Angeles, Year 3 at Nanyang Technological University in Singapore.

ESSEC Business School

France

Programme

BSc in Business Administration / Global BBA

Multi country tracks

Global BBA with double degree options: Yonsei University in Seoul, South Korea, and the Guanghua School of Management at Peking University in Beijing through the Future Leaders programme (apply during Year 1).
